Hey guys, i searched but only came up with people having problems with boosted cars. I recently purchased a 96 eclipse gs and noticed that if i rev the engine while in neutral, it takes it a second before it revs down. While driving it doesnt have this problem at all... Any ideas? I though maybe the sensor on the TB but... I its only doing it in neutral. Any ideas?
 
Maybe the throttle plate isn't closing completely after you touch the gas and it's not noticeable enough while you are driving. Take off your intake pipe and look in there while you rev it a little w/ your hand (or have someone touch the gas a little.

See how it behaves. Sometimes the throttle cable gets stuck in our ancient cruise control systems and can cause it to not go all the way back to it's original position right away. Some wd40 on the cable should help at all the places it coils up. (or you could do what I did and just eliminate the cruise control)

My throttle was doing the exact same thing and after a month or so it was getting stuck while driving as well. My culprit was just the cable getting stuck in the cruise.

EDIT: Check it before you start ripping stuff out though LOL. Thought I'd mention that.
 
the 420a will rev down slow when the car does not have a load on it. like when stopped and in neurtal. but yea check the throttle cable and check to make sure its not sticking when opening the throttle body, do this under the hood with the car off.
